With all the brouhaha about siting the biosolids plant, has anybody asked what the plant actually entails? You’d think that there would be open pools of rotting human waste sitting around.

Having been on a very early committee for the siting of this plant, I can say that the technology is actually quite advanced as it is a closed digester that is designed to be a good neighbour wherever it is located. It will produce an end material that is good for the environment or it will simply generate its own fuel.

How about getting information before going off on the typical Victoria NIMBY rant about never changing anything?

Reminds me of the old joke — how many Victorians does it take to change a lightbulb? Answer: 26 — one to change it and 25 to talk about how the old one was so much better.
